Cayuga Health, A Member of Centralus Health, is seeking a full-time Dietary Aide in Montour Falls, New York. This position involves assembling patient meals, maintaining cleanliness, and ensuring customer satisfaction with food service.
Candidates should have a high school diploma or GED, and while experience is not required, it is preferred in food service or healthcare. Offering a supportive workplace environment with competitive pay rates, this role is an excellent opportunity for community-oriented individuals.

The Dietary Aide assembles and delivers patient meals, conducts proper washing and sanitizing of dishes using a dish machine, collects and delivers nutrition supplies to hospital units. Aides may also work in retail food outlets, preparing and serving food to employees, guests and visitors. Payment processing and cash handling are required in retail locations. All employees may assist with catering functions, as needed. Work collaboratively to provide exceptional food and service to all patients, visitors, guests and employees, while meeting all regulatory requirements put forth by local, state and federal agencies.
